Material Matters
The material of your kitchen decor home sign significantly impacts its appearance, durability, and overall suitability for the kitchen environment. Wood signs offer a classic and rustic look, often featuring natural grains and textures that complement farmhouse or traditional kitchens. Metal signs, especially those made of aluminum or steel, can give a modern or industrial vibe, known for their durability and sleek appearance. Canvas signs, often with printed designs, provide a versatile option, allowing for a wide range of colors and images, best suited for contemporary and eclectic kitchens. Acrylic or glass signs offer a clean, polished look, ideal for modern minimalist spaces. Consider the environment of your kitchen when selecting materials. Wood signs should be treated to resist moisture and temperature fluctuations, while metal signs should be coated to prevent rust. Canvas signs may require protective coatings to ensure longevity in the kitchen. Consider the maintenance requirements of each material, as some may require more care and cleaning than others. The choice of material is crucial in determining the sign’s longevity and its ability to withstand the daily demands of a kitchen setting.
Size and Placement Guide
The size and placement of your kitchen decor home sign are vital aspects to consider, affecting its visual impact and how it interacts with the overall space. Start by measuring the available wall space where you intend to hang the sign. The size of the sign should be proportionate to the wall; a large wall can accommodate a larger sign, while a smaller wall needs a more compact option. Think about the surrounding elements, such as cabinets, appliances, and other decor items. The sign should complement these elements without overwhelming the space. Consider the focal points within your kitchen. Place the sign in an area where it naturally draws the eye, such as above the stove, over the sink, or on a prominent wall. Ensure the sign is at a comfortable viewing height, typically at eye level or slightly above. Consider the visibility from different angles within the kitchen and from adjacent rooms. Avoid obstructing walkways or creating a cluttered appearance. Ensure that the placement allows for adequate light, whether natural or artificial, to illuminate the sign. Experiment with different positions before permanently hanging the sign, using painter’s tape to visualize the placement.

Rustic Farmhouse Signs
Rustic farmhouse signs are characterized by their vintage charm and use of natural materials, perfectly complementing the cozy, inviting atmosphere of a farmhouse kitchen. These signs often feature distressed wood, giving them a weathered appearance, and are frequently embellished with hand-painted or stenciled quotes, phrases, or images. Common motifs include kitchen-related words like “gather,” “eat,” or “farm fresh,” along with images of utensils, vegetables, or livestock. The color palettes typically consist of warm, earthy tones, such as creamy whites, soft grays, and muted blues and greens. The fonts often mimic traditional or vintage styles, enhancing the rustic aesthetic. These signs are designed to evoke a sense of nostalgia and comfort, embodying the essence of country living and creating a welcoming space for family and friends. The imperfections and unique characteristics of the wood add to the sign’s character, making each piece feel authentic and handcrafted.

Step-by-Step Guide

Creating your own kitchen decor home sign involves a series of steps. First, prepare your chosen base material. Sand the wooden plank to smooth any rough edges and ensure a clean surface for painting. Apply a primer coat if necessary, especially for wooden signs, to create a uniform surface and improve paint adhesion. Second, plan and transfer your design onto the base. Sketch the design onto the base or use stencils to guide your painting. Ensure the placement is correct, using a pencil or tape to mark the outline or layout. Third, begin painting your design. Apply the first layer of paint evenly, using the appropriate brushes. Let each layer dry completely before applying the next to prevent smudging. Depending on your design, multiple coats of paint may be necessary for desired opacity. Fourth, add finishing touches. Carefully remove stencils, if applicable. Clean up any smudges or imperfections with a fine brush. Consider adding embellishments, such as ribbons or small decorative elements, to enhance the design. Lastly, protect and mount your sign. Apply a sealant to protect the paint from moisture and wear. Attach hanging hardware to the back of the sign, such as hooks or mounting brackets, to easily hang it in your kitchen.
Maintaining and Caring for Kitchen Decor Home Signs
Proper maintenance and care are crucial to ensuring the longevity and beauty of your kitchen decor home signs, helping them to remain a striking feature in your kitchen for years to come. The maintenance routines depend on the sign’s material and finish. For wooden signs, dust regularly with a soft cloth or feather duster to remove any dust or debris that has accumulated. Avoid exposing the sign to direct sunlight or extreme temperatures, as these can cause the wood to warp or the paint to fade. If the sign gets dirty, gently wipe it with a slightly damp cloth, and immediately dry the surface to prevent water damage. For metal signs, dust regularly and wipe down the surface with a soft cloth. Avoid using abrasive cleaners that can scratch the metal. If the sign is exposed to moisture, wipe it dry immediately to prevent rust. For canvas signs, dust regularly with a soft brush or cloth. Avoid using harsh chemicals that can damage the canvas or paint. If the sign gets dirty, lightly spot-clean the area with a mild detergent and water, and then dry it immediately. Regardless of the material, avoid placing your signs in direct contact with food preparation areas to prevent contamination.
